How to Publish Your Shopify Store: A Step-by-Step Tutorial to Go Live

Table of Contents

  1. Introduction
  2. Step-by-Step Guide to Publishing Your Shopify Store
  3. Conclusion
  4. Frequently Asked Questions (FAQs)

Launching an online store on Shopify signals the start of an exciting journey into the world of ecommerce. However, taking your Shopify store live can seem daunting to newcomers and experienced users alike. Whether you're polishing the final touches of your store, worried about missing a crucial step, or pondering over the intricacies of Shopify's platform, this comprehensive guide is tailored to assist you through the entire process of making your Shopify store live, ensuring nothing is left to chance.


Did you know that a significant number of Shopify store owners spend weeks, if not months, fine-tuning their online store, only to realize they've overlooked the critical step of publishing it? This pivotal moment can be the difference between a store that thrives and one that remains hidden in the digital shadows. In an era where ecommerce competition is fierce, setting up your Shopify store correctly and ensuring it's fully visible and accessible to your potential customers is paramount.

This blog post is designed to guide you meticulously through every step necessary to unveil your Shopify store to the world. From reviewing your store's design and features to ensuring all the technical back-end settings are correctly implemented, we will cover everything you need to know to successfully publish your Shopify store. Additionally, we'll explore some frequently asked questions to tackle common uncertainties that might arise during this process. By the end of this guide, you'll be well-equipped with the knowledge to transition your store from hidden to live confidently.

Step-by-Step Guide to Publishing Your Shopify Store

Starting Point: Preparation

Before we dive into the publish button, there's a checklist of tasks you need to complete to ensure your store is indeed primed for public viewing. These include:

  • Signing up with Shopify: Surprisingly, some users run into issues here by not fully completing signup details or not confirming their email addresses. Ensure your account is active and verified.

  • Choosing and Customizing Your Theme: Your store's theme is its digital storefront, and first impressions matter. Select a theme that aligns with your brand and customize it to reflect your ethos and appeal to your target audience.

  • Uploading Your Products: Populate your store with your products, ensuring detailed descriptions, high-quality images, and accurate pricing. Remember, content is king in ecommerce.

  • Setting Up Payment Providers: Whether you're using Shopify Payments or an alternative provider, ensuring this step is completed and tested is crucial for a smooth checkout experience.

Going Live

  1. Domain Name Setup: Whether you’ve purchased a new domain through Shopify or are connecting an existing one, ensure the DNS records are accurately pointing to your Shopify store for consistent accessibility.

  2. Remove Any Storefront Passwords: This is a common oversight. A storefront password will block public access to your store, rendering it invisible despite being live.

  3. Set Your Primary Domain: Select the domain you wish to be the main entry point for visitors. This step is crucial for SEO and for providing a unified branding experience.

  4. Test Your Store: Before officially going live, place a few test orders. This process involves using Shopify’s ‘Test Mode’ for payments to simulate transactions. It’s essential for verifying that your checkout process is smooth and bug-free.

  5. Legal Pages and Policies: Ensure you've drafted and published your store's privacy policy, terms of service, refund policy, and any other legal prerequisites to foster trust and satisfy legal requirements.

  6. Final Checks: Review your store's overall design, test on different devices (especially mobile), check loading speeds, and ensure all links and buttons work as intended.

Launching Your Shopify Store

Once you've meticulously followed through with the preparation steps and finalized all settings and configurations, it's time for the grand reveal. Navigate to your Shopify admin dashboard, select ‘Online Store’, then go to ‘Preferences’. Scroll down to the ‘Password Protection’ section, and ensure the option to ‘Enable password’ is unchecked. Save the changes, and voila, your store is now live and accessible to the world.


Congratulations! You've successfully navigated through the comprehensive process of making your Shopify store live. Remember, launching your store is just the beginning of your ecommerce journey. Continuous optimization, marketing, and customer service excellence are key to sustained growth and success in the competitive online landscape. Keep learning, keep iterating, and most importantly, keep listening to your customers.

Frequently Asked Questions (FAQs)

Q1: Can I switch back to a previous theme after publishing a new one? Yes, Shopify stores up to 20 themes in your theme library, allowing you to switch back to any previously used theme without losing your customizations.

Q2: How long does it take for my domain to become active after launching? Domain propagation can take anywhere from a few minutes to up to 48 hours. It’s best to plan your launch accordingly to accommodate this window.

Q3: How can I test my store without making it live? Shopify's storefront password feature allows you to share your store with select individuals without opening it up to the public. This is perfect for gathering feedback during the final stages.

Q4: Can I pause my Shopify store after going live? Yes, Shopify offers a ‘Pause’ plan that reduces your billing rate while keeping your store's data intact for when you’re ready to resume.

Q5: Is it possible to launch my store in multiple languages? Shopify supports multiple languages, allowing you to cater to a diverse customer base by providing localized shopping experiences. Set this up within your Shopify admin under ‘Store Languages’.

Your dedication to launching your Shopify store paves the way for what can be a rewarding entrepreneurial venture. Keep this guide handy as you embark on this exciting phase, confident in the knowledge that you're well-prepared to introduce your business to the online world. Happy selling!